Cabbage Roll Casserole

A heartwarming, budget-friendly casserole packed with protein and flavor, making it ideal for family meals.
Prep Time 20 minutes
Cook Time 1 hour
Total Time 1 hour 20 minutes
Servings: 6 servings
Course: Dinner, Main Course
Cuisine: American
Calories: 350

Ingredients
  

Main ingredients
  • 1 pound ground beef Leaner cuts can reduce fat content and calories.
  • 1 medium onion, chopped Adds flavor; shallots or green onions can also work.
  • 2 cups cooked rice Brown rice is a nutrient-dense alternative.
  • 1 can (15 ounces) tomato sauce Provides moisture and flavor; crushed tomatoes or diced tomatoes are fine substitutes.
  • 1 can (14.5 ounces) diced tomatoes Fresh tomatoes can also be used when in season.
  • 1 small head cabbage, chopped Green cabbage is standard, but savoy cabbage offers a sweeter flavor.
  • 2 teaspoons garlic powder Fresh garlic can enhance flavor.
  • 1 teaspoon salt Adjust to taste.
  • 1 teaspoon pepper Freshly ground pepper increases flavor depth.
  • 1 teaspoon Italian seasoning A blend of herbs can customize the dish.

Method
 

Preparation
  1. Begin by preheating your oven to 350°F (175°C) to ensure an even bake.
  2. In a skillet, brown the ground beef and onion together until the meat is cooked through, about 7-10 minutes. Drain any excess fat.
  3. In a large bowl, mix the cooked beef mixture with rice, tomato sauce, diced tomatoes, chopped cabbage, garlic powder, salt, pepper, and Italian seasoning until fully combined.
  4. Carefully pour the mixture into a greased baking dish and spread it evenly.
  5. Cover the dish with foil and bake in the preheated oven for 45 minutes.
  6. After 45 minutes, remove the foil and bake for an additional 15 minutes, until the cabbage is tender and the top is golden.
  7. Let the casserole cool for a few minutes before serving.

Notes

For a fulfilling meal, serve warm with a simple side salad or whole-grain bread. Leftovers can be stored in the refrigerator for up to 4 days or frozen for 3 months.
